#9b2279 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9b2279 is composed of 60.8% red, 13.3% green and 47.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.1% magenta, 21.9%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 316.9 degrees, a saturation of 64% and a lightness of 37.1%. #9b2279 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ff44f2 with #370000. Closest websafe color is: #993366.

Shades and Tints of #9b2279

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0208 is the darkest color, while #fef9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#9b2279

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#615c60 is the less saturated color, while #b80586 is the most saturated one.
